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Wolverton to Coatbridge Sunnyside start from as little as £22.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Wolverton to Coatbridge Sunnyside start from £115.60 one way, or £165.20 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Wolverton to Coatbridge Sunnyside are available for £172.40 one way, or £344.80 return

Facilities and Convenience

Wolverton train station prides itself on being accessible and accommodating. The station ticket office is open from 06:15 to 11:00, Monday through Friday, ensuring travelers can purchase and collect tickets easily. The availability of ticket machines, including accessible options, makes ticket collection straightforward for everyone. Though the station supports smartcards, they are not currently issued or validated here. An induction loop is available, making it easier for those with hearing difficulties to travel with confidence.

Customer support is available during ticket office hours, providing live information through screens and announcements about departures and other travel-related queries. Although there is no luggage storage facility, you can rest assured knowing the station is secured with CCTV coverage for peace of mind. For comfort, there are seating areas available despite the lack of a waiting room or food and beverage services.

Wolverton is a step-free access category B3 station, meaning most of the station is accessible to those with mobility impairments, although it might be limited to specific directions. While you cannot hire bikes at the station itself, there are 48 bicycle storage stands available with CCTV to ensure security.

Facilities and Amenities at Coatbridge Sunnyside

At Coatbridge Sunnyside, passengers are greeted with a user-friendly environment. The station is equipped with a ticket office that is open Monday through Saturday from 05:46 to 19:34 and offers ticket machines for convenience. For those who prefer to plan ahead, tickets purchased online can be collected from the available machines. Accessibility is a priority here with step-free access to platform 1 and a helpful assistance program available for those requiring extra support.

Customer service is always at the forefront. Should you need assistance, staff help is available during office hours, and customer help points are strategically located around the station. CCTV surveillance ensures security around the clock. However, it's worth noting that there aren't any luggage storage facilities, so plan accordingly if you have heavy baggage in tow.
